引言
NetHunter是一款基于Kali Linux的移动安全平台,广泛应用于网络安全测试和渗透测试领域。然而,正如所有软件一样,NetHunter也可能存在安全漏洞。本文将深入探讨NetHunter的安全漏洞,分析其修复过程,并探讨未来的防范之道。
NetHunter安全漏洞概述
NetHunter安全漏洞可能包括各种类型,如代码执行漏洞、权限提升漏洞、信息泄露漏洞等。以下是一些常见的NetHunter安全漏洞:
1. 代码执行漏洞
代码执行漏洞是指攻击者可以利用漏洞执行恶意代码,从而控制设备。这类漏洞通常是由于软件中存在不安全的输入验证或动态内存管理错误导致的。
2. 权限提升漏洞
权限提升漏洞是指攻击者可以利用漏洞提升自己的权限,从而执行更高权限的操作。这类漏洞通常是由于系统或应用程序缺乏适当的权限控制导致的。
3. 信息泄露漏洞
信息泄露漏洞是指攻击者可以利用漏洞获取敏感信息,如用户名、密码等。这类漏洞通常是由于软件中存在不安全的加密或存储机制导致的。
NetHunter安全漏洞修复之路
1. 及时更新
NetHunter团队通常会定期发布更新,修复已知的安全漏洞。用户应及时更新NetHunter,以确保设备的安全性。
2. 代码审查
NetHunter团队会对代码进行严格审查,以发现并修复潜在的安全漏洞。此外,社区成员也可以通过提交漏洞报告来帮助修复漏洞。
3. 安全审计
定期进行安全审计,以发现并修复潜在的安全漏洞。这包括对系统、应用程序和配置文件进行全面审查。
未来防范之道
1. 强化代码安全
NetHunter团队应继续强化代码安全,包括但不限于:
- 使用安全的编程实践,如输入验证、动态内存管理等。
- 定期进行代码审查和安全测试。
- 引入静态代码分析工具,以自动发现潜在的安全漏洞。
2. 加强社区合作
NetHunter社区应加强合作,共同提高NetHunter的安全性。这包括:
- 鼓励用户提交漏洞报告。
- 定期举办安全培训和研讨会。
- 建立安全漏洞奖励机制。
3. 增强用户意识
提高用户对网络安全问题的认识,使其能够采取适当的防范措施。这包括:
- 定期发布安全公告,提醒用户关注潜在的安全威胁。
- 提供安全最佳实践指南,帮助用户保护自己的设备。
结论
NetHunter安全漏洞的存在提醒我们,网络安全是一个持续的过程。NetHunter团队和社区应共同努力,加强代码安全、加强社区合作、增强用户意识,以确保NetHunter的安全性。只有这样,NetHunter才能在网络安全领域发挥更大的作用。